commit aca5c381638beacf86d2660d3d6e94f4e5996acf Author: Matthew Finkel sysrqb@torproject.org Date: Mon Jul 6 18:39:31 2020 +0000
Bug 40012: Add build target for all Android arches --- Makefile | 12 ++++++++++++ projects/release/config | 7 +++++++ 2 files changed, 19 insertions(+)
diff --git a/Makefile b/Makefile index 6d82f93..cb7edc5 100644 --- a/Makefile +++ b/Makefile @@ -5,6 +5,9 @@ all: release release: submodule-update $(rbm) build release --target release --target torbrowser-all
+release-android: submodule-update + $(rbm) build release --target release --target torbrowser-all-android + release-android-armv7: submodule-update $(rbm) build release --target release --target torbrowser-android-armv7
@@ -41,6 +44,9 @@ release-src: submodule-update alpha: submodule-update $(rbm) build release --target alpha --target torbrowser-all
+alpha-android: submodule-update + $(rbm) build release --target alpha --target torbrowser-all-android + alpha-android-armv7: submodule-update $(rbm) build release --target alpha --target torbrowser-android-armv7
@@ -77,6 +83,9 @@ alpha-src: submodule-update nightly: submodule-update $(rbm) build release --target nightly --target torbrowser-all
+nightly-android: submodule-update + $(rbm) build release --target nightly --target torbrowser-all-android + nightly-android-armv7: submodule-update $(rbm) build release --target nightly --target torbrowser-android-armv7
@@ -113,6 +122,9 @@ nightly-src: submodule-update testbuild: submodule-update $(rbm) build release --target testbuild --target torbrowser-all
+testbuild-android: submodule-update + $(rbm) build release --target testbuild --target torbrowser-all-android + testbuild-android-armv7: submodule-update $(rbm) build release --target testbuild --target torbrowser-android-armv7
diff --git a/projects/release/config b/projects/release/config index 17db3d0..c6e883b 100644 --- a/projects/release/config +++ b/projects/release/config @@ -19,6 +19,12 @@ targets: - torbrowser-android-x86_64 - torbrowser-android-aarch64 - torbrowser-src + torbrowser-all-android: + - torbrowser-android-armv7 + - torbrowser-android-x86 + - torbrowser-android-x86_64 + - torbrowser-android-aarch64 + - torbrowser-src torbrowser-android-armv7: var: torbrowser-android-armv7: 1 @@ -60,6 +66,7 @@ targets: notarget: - release - torbrowser-all + - torbrowser-all-android
noversiondir: var: